Santa Monica, CA (March 9, 2004) - Activision today announced that
Tenchu: Return from Darkness for the Xbox is now shipping.
From Activision:
Based on the best-selling Tenchu: Wrath of Heaven, Tenchu: Return From
Darkness brings the acclaimed series to Xbox gamers with several new
enhancements including Xbox Live gameplay featuring two-player cooperative
stealth ninja action and online death match with 20 playable characters across
six maps. Tenchu: Return From Darkness has been rated “M” (“Mature” – intense
violence, blood and gore - content suitable for persons ages 17 and older) by
the ESRB and is available for $49.99 at North American retail outlets.

The game features several new enhancements such as re-tuned enemy
intelligence and placement, the ability to drag and hide dead bodies, an
interactive training mode, restart and continue functions, new unlockable
abilities such as wall camouflage and the Grand Master “viper drink,” new bosses
and two new single player maps - a Samurai mansion and three-story pagoda.
Developed by K2, Ltd. in conjunction with Prosoft Corp., Tenchu: Return From
Darkness is set one year after the original Tenchu and players must assume the
role of ninjas Rikimaru, Ayame or the mysterious Tesshu, an unlockable assassin,
as they battle the evil Tenrai and his six lords of darkness. The game’s
authentic features, realistic lighting and weather effects, breakable items and
character animations allows players the experience of being a real ninja in 16th
century Feudal Japan.
